Calimeeros wrote a review Dec 2019
Ramada is an contemporary hotel with clean and modern rooms. The location is a bit off from the city center or the old town. From the railwaystation its a 15 minute walk to the hotel. The ski bus is free of charge and starts from the hotels front yard. I would recommend the Axamer-Lizum ski resort! Ramada also has a sauna in the top floor. Only negative was that the reception couldnt be reached via phone... Would visit again!

Magdalena L wrote a review Oct 2022
We loved our stay at Tivoli Hotel. The floor-to-ceiling view of the Nordkette from our room was amazing. The location of the hotel is very good, walking distance to many of Innsbruck's attractions, including the famous Zaha Hadid ski-jump (great cafe on top, serving cheese cake shaped like the ski jump). Perfect for families: there is a very good playground few steps from the hotel, swimming pool complex next to the hotel in the summer and an ice ring open to the public in winter. The breakfast was very good, with selection in line what one expects at a Hilton hotel. The breakfast room has great views all around and the busy staff keeps it clean and pleasant. Overall, a very good experience.

Stefano C wrote a review Nov 2023
Milan, Italy
This hotel has one interesting feature, the architecture of the building.

Apart from that, you'll find the stereotypical business hotel, featuring that ordinary "international" atmosphere, where everything is standardised and looks the same, regardless of where in the world you happen to be travelling.

The rooms have no character or warmth, and the smell of plastic contained in the carpets can be a problem in the summer, because you can't ventilate the place: the windows in every room allow only a narrow aperture at the top. The main hinges are locked, and while some service person might unlock them to allow a fully open windows, this violates the hotel's policies.

Customer service is alright, a few minor mishaps but at least they try to help.

Frequently Asked Questions about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ck
Which popular attractions are close to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ck?
Nearby attractions include Tirol Panorama (1.1 km), Basilica Wilten (1.1 km), and AUDIOVERSUM - ScienceCenter (1.1 km).
What are some of the property amenities at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ck?
Some of the more popular amenities offered include free wifi, an on-site restaurant, and a lounge.
What food & drink options are available at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ck?
Guests can enjoy an on-site restaurant, a lounge, and breakfast during their stay.
Is parking available at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ck?
Yes, a parking garage and paid private parking on-site are available to guests.
What are some restaurants close to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ck?
Conveniently located restaurants include Wilten Brunch & Bar, Trattoria & Pizzeria Da Rocco, and Pippilotta.
Are there opportunities to exercise at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ck?
Yes, guests have access to a fitness centre and a sauna during their stay.
Are any cleaning services offered at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ck?
Yes, dry cleaning and laundry service are offered to guests.
Are pets allowed at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ck?
Yes, pets are typically allowed, but it's always best to call ahead to confirm.
Does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ck offer any business services?
Yes, it conveniently offers a business centre, meeting rooms, and a banquet room.
Which languages are spoken by the staff at Tivoli Hotel Innsbruck?
The staff speaks multiple languages, including English and German.
